Keeping House in Lusaka
Karen Tranberg Hansen
Opens a window on the experiences of urban people living through one of Africa's most dramatic economic declines in the postcolonial era by focusing on such broad themes as household dynamics, gender politics, and informal economy in Mtendere.
256 pages, 29 illustrations
